Sri Lanka has repatriated Janith Madushanka de Silva, a fugitive alleged to be a high-profile drug trafficker and organized crime figure known as "Podi Lassi," from India.
He was arrested in Mumbai in January 2025 on charges of illegal entry and had fled Sri Lanka in 2024 while on bail, violating a travel ban.
After diplomatic coordination involving Interpol, Sri Lankan authorities escorted him back and handed him over to the Galle District Crimes Division for investigation.
The repatriation is part of a broader effort to recover 103 wanted suspects abroad, with Interpol red notices in place.
